Output 65ef6e69a21641993f37d6e8777fd26cc1d0437cba4923eaa772530edbcb0b76:47

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3ef792cd17b36036c8bbde98326f25c0e70504297853c750b81fb19d9b8e2829
address
bc1p8mme9nghkdsrdj9mm6vryme9crns2ppf0pfuw59cr7cemxuw9q5savqrm2
transaction
65ef6e69a21641993f37d6e8777fd26cc1d0437cba4923eaa772530edbcb0b76
spent
true